11 February 2010, Brescia – Italian sock machine builder
Cesare Colosio SpA has launched a new single cylinder, single feed terry sock knitting
machine for the production of mens, womens and childrens socks, designated the
C15. The Rezzato based company’s latest offering produces five colours per row
socks with motif and terry and aims to provide the ideal solution for the so
called ‘low cost’ market segment.
Company Director Fabiana Colosio told Knitting Industry: “The
C15 is a machine of simple structure assembled in our company, however with all
the requirements of the standard hosiery, double or single welt, true heel and toe,
5 colours per course motif, terry, filet stitch, etc, combined with Italian
electronics from Deimo and optional BTSR or LGL feeders that allows the user to
reach a high level of end product.”
Ready for worldwide sale
Colosio says it completed development of the C15 last year.
After a long period of testing and five months trials at the premises of
several Italian customers, the company says the machine is now ready for
worldwide sale. The sales price is an extremely competitive 10,000 Euros per
machine.

Technical details
The C15 is available in 3 ½ , 3 ¾ and 4 inch diameters and
in needle counts from 84 up to 220. The machine is drumless with fully
computerized control and Colosio says the high speed C15 can produce around 30
dozen ankle socks per 24 hours. Electronic control is via a 32 bit Deimo
controller and patterns can be made using either the Styler 4 or Styler 5 design
system using Windows 98/XP.
The C15 has jack selection in the dial, runs at a maximum
speed of 240rpm and has automatic lubrication as standard.
